Transaction fd596fe047bf1725cff289ac4dcd6a05fcfc9f34219ef47574ea3837a092fac6
1 Input
1 Outputs
- fd596fe047bf1725cff289ac4dcd6a05fcfc9f34219ef47574ea3837a092fac6:0
value 200099515
address mqVcWiUWBQCxRXhoub4LQs8uC4LH3wx7UL